How to treat my skin at 30

Prevention


As you enter your 30s, your skin begins to show the cumulative effects of sun exposure, lifestyle habits, and natural aging processes. It’s a decade where the first signs of aging, such as fine lines and wrinkles, may start to appear. This period is essential for taking proactive steps to treat and care for your skin. Here’s how to approach skincare in your 30s.

Emphasize Prevention and Repair

1. Advanced Cleansing:

While you should continue with a gentle cleanser, consider one that also offers additional benefits such as hydration, or ingredients that target specific concerns like dullness or uneven texture.

2. Antioxidant Serums:

Antioxidant serums, particularly those containing Vitamin C, are crucial in your 30s. They can neutralize free radicals, help prevent damage from the environment, and aid in skin repair.

3. Retinoids:

Introduce retinoids to your skincare routine if you haven’t already. These Vitamin A derivatives accelerate cell turnover, improve skin texture, and can help reduce the appearance of fine lines.

4. Targeted Eye Treatments:

The thin skin around the eyes can show signs of aging more quickly. Use an eye cream that targets fine lines and dark circles with ingredients like peptides, or hyaluronic acid.

Boost Hydration and Protection

1. Moisturize Effectively:

Switch to more hydrating moisturizers that contain ingredients like hyaluronic acid or ceramides to help maintain skin’s moisture barrier and plump up fine lines.

2. Daily Sunscreen:

Sunscreen remains a non-negotiable product. Broad-spectrum SPF 30 or higher should be applied daily, regardless of the weather or season, to protect against UV-induced aging.

Tackling Specific Skin Concerns

1. Exfoliation:

Gentle exfoliation 1-2 times a week can help remove dead skin cells, brighten the complexion, and allow better absorption of skincare products.

2. Professional Treatments:

Consider professional treatments such as chemical peels, or micro-needling to address specific concerns like hyperpigmentation, fine lines, or loss of elasticity.

Proactive and Consistent Skincare

1. Consistent Routine:

Adherence to a daily skincare routine is key to managing the changes that occur in your 30s.

 

2. Quality over Quantity:

Invest in high-quality products that address your specific skin concerns instead of opting for a multitude of trendy products.

3. Regular Skin Checks:

Schedule annual skin checks to monitor any changes or developments, such as moles or spots that could indicate skin issues.Treating your skin in your 30s involves a balance of preventative care and addressing the visible signs of aging. It’s the time to be diligent with sunscreen, incorporate anti-aging ingredients, and maintain a healthy lifestyle. Regular visits to a dermatologist can also play an essential role in keeping your skin at its best. Remember, your skincare routine in your 30s is about being proactive, protective, and consistent for long-term benefits.
